php數(shù)組如何使用?這是許多在剛接觸php數(shù)組時(shí)人們會問到的一個(gè)問題,其實(shí)該數(shù)組的使用非常的簡單,接下來我們就從一些簡單的案例再了解一下有關(guān)數(shù)組的具體使用方式。
php數(shù)組——php數(shù)組的基本語法
php中的數(shù)組實(shí)際上是一個(gè)有序圖。圖是一種把values映射到keys的類型。此類型在很多方面做了優(yōu)化,因此可以把它當(dāng)成真正的數(shù)組來使用,或列表(矢量),散列表(是圖的一種實(shí)現(xiàn)),字典,集合,棧,隊(duì)列以及更多可能性。因?yàn)榭梢杂昧硪粋€(gè)php數(shù)組作為值,也可以很容易地模擬樹。
解釋這些結(jié)構(gòu)超出了本手冊的范圍,但對于每種結(jié)構(gòu)至少會發(fā)現(xiàn)一個(gè)例子。要得到這些結(jié)構(gòu)的更多信息,建議參考有關(guān)此廣闊主題的外部著作。

php數(shù)組的使用案例
為什么$foo[bar]錯(cuò)了?
應(yīng)該始終在用字符串表示的數(shù)組索引上加上引號。例如用$foo[‘bar’]而不是$foo[bar]。但是為什么$foo[bar]錯(cuò)了呢?可能在老的腳本中見過如下語法:
這樣是錯(cuò)的,但可以正常運(yùn)行。那么為什么錯(cuò)了呢?原因是此代碼中有一個(gè)未定義的常量(bar)而不是字符串(‘bar’-注意引號),而php可能會在以后定義此常量,不幸的是你的代碼中有同樣的名字。它能運(yùn)行,是因?yàn)閜hp自動將裸字符串(沒有引號的字符串且不對應(yīng)于任何已知符號)轉(zhuǎn)換成一個(gè)其值為該裸字符串的正常字符串。例如,如果沒有常量定義為bar,php將把它替代為’bar’并使用之。注:這并不意味著總是給鍵名加上引號。用不著給鍵名為常量或變量的加上引號,否則會使php不能解析它們。
<$count;$i++){echo”/nChecking$i:/n”;echo”Bad:”.$array[‘$i’].”/n”;echo”Good:”.$array[$i].”/n”;echo”Bad:{$array[‘$i’]}/n”;echo”Good:{$array[$i]}/n”;}?>
以上就是有關(guān)php數(shù)組如何使用的所有內(nèi)容,如果大家還想了解更多與之有關(guān)的內(nèi)容,歡迎關(guān)注我們文軍營銷的官網(wǎng)。但要想徹底的掌握php數(shù)組,只是了解一些簡單的是不行的,所以接下來各位還需要付出不少的努力。
推薦閱讀
Excel數(shù)組公式 excel中vlookup數(shù)組 | 文軍營銷而單元格區(qū)域J2:J15的計(jì)算公式為=ISERROR(I2:I15),這樣,把上述公式中的單元格引用J2:J15替換為ISERROR(I2:I15),得到新的計(jì)算公式(注意從此開始就是數(shù)組公式了,因此要按[Ctrl+Shift+Enter】組合鍵): =1*LEFT(C3,MATCH(TRUE,ISERROR(I2:I15),0)-1) 3、這個(gè)公式中引用了單元格區(qū)域I2:Excel在數(shù)據(jù)分析中自定義名稱 excel中自定義名稱 | 文軍營銷在Excel中名稱是為工作表中某些單元格或單元格區(qū)域定義的一個(gè)名稱,并用此名稱代替單元格或單元格區(qū)域的地址;或者對工作表的某些單元格或單元格區(qū)域進(jìn)行運(yùn)算后得到一個(gè)新的數(shù)據(jù)或數(shù)據(jù)數(shù)組,并將此數(shù)據(jù)或數(shù)據(jù)數(shù)組用一個(gè)名字來代表,合理使用名稱,可以更加快速準(zhǔn)確地創(chuàng)建公式,Excel自定義工作表和單元格區(qū)域名稱使數(shù)據(jù)處理...使用Excel"分列"工具快速分列 Excel分列工具 | 文軍營銷9、單元格El和F1中輸入標(biāo)題借方和貸方,即可得到前面圖2所示的分別后的數(shù)據(jù)。 說明:使用Excel分列工具快速分列,在有些情況下,需要使用相關(guān)的函數(shù)來解決分列問題此時(shí),要根據(jù)具體情況采用不同的函數(shù),甚至要?jiǎng)?chuàng)建復(fù)雜的數(shù)組公式。前面的案例就是一個(gè)利用相關(guān)函數(shù)進(jìn)行分列的例子。 以上就是使用Excel“分列”工具快速分列 Exc...Excel數(shù)據(jù)匯總計(jì)算 excel數(shù)據(jù)匯總 | 文軍營銷就對range本身求和。 SUMPRODUCT函數(shù)用于計(jì)算幾組數(shù)組間對應(yīng)元素乘積之和。其語法為: =SUMPRODUCT(array1,array2,array3,……) =SUMPRODUCT(數(shù)組1,數(shù)組2,數(shù)組3,……) Excel提供了分類匯總函數(shù)SUBTOTAL.它可以對數(shù)據(jù)列或垂直區(qū)域內(nèi)的可見單元格或隱藏單元格進(jìn)行分類匯總計(jì)算。這些計(jì)算可以是求和、求最大值、求量小...